Output 2e28b6ec0fa5d70ccc96e5d40b0d110f3a3018a29d6352e217a4e42cfe34c8cd:14

value
725267
script pubkey
OP_HASH160 OP_PUSHBYTES_20 25a55d6a32f9af36544c116fc47f3de1c4ce35af OP_EQUAL
address
35852PwLbaMUDEzyMHhgj3aU4MhjZZsAjK
transaction
2e28b6ec0fa5d70ccc96e5d40b0d110f3a3018a29d6352e217a4e42cfe34c8cd
confirmations
80147
spent
true